I've moved on to cheese

Well, I started making yogurt. We always made it in Ireland, and at the time I thought it was kind of gross. However, I am trying to cut down on packaging, and making stuff instead of buying it makes sense. So I've made a couple batches now. It's pretty good. I sweeten it with vanilla and honey or berries. I like dipping apples in it. Also, I made some yogurt cheese. I put a folded tea towel in a strainer and set that over a bowl. I put the yogurt in the strainer and let the whey separate. Apparently whey can be used in a bunch of different ways, but I don't think I'm emotionally prepared to deal with whey. Anyway, it turned into a pretty decent cheese spread. It's good with the basil that I'm trying not to kill. I also made some humus. 'Tis tasty.
